NFL insider Ian Rapoport provided the latest update on the shoulder of Indianapolis Colts quarterback Anthony Richardson and his potential availability for training camp.

“As far as Anthony Richardson, from what I understand,” Rapoport said, “obviously you mentioned it, had a right shoulder injury, somewhat similar injury to what he had before. Got it checked out, got a second opinion from Dr. Neal ElAttrache, one of the more respected voices in the medical community in the NFL, just rest and recuperation. Really just rest and rehab. No surgery. He is expected to be fine by training camp.

“This is a very good thing for the Colts because what they want is health and a real competition at quarterback, and it sounds like they’ll get that.”

Richardson experienced shoulder pain early on in OTAs. Upon further evaluation, it was determined that the pain was related to the same AC joint that he injured during his rookie season.

The Colts then shut Richardson down for the remainder of OTAs as well as minicamp, and he also got another opinion from Neal ElAttrache, who performed the original surgery.

Rapoport is the latest insider to report that Richardson should be ready to go by training camp, which for the Colts begins on July 22nd. However, as Shane Steichen has said, there will have to be a ramp-up period for Richardson upon his return. So even if he is on the practice field on Day 1, it remains to be seen whether or not he will be a full go.

With Richardson sidelined, Daniel Jones has taken all of the first-team reps, and Steichen said he’s been “very pleased” with his performance.

The quarterback competition certainly won’t be determined by what happened in OTAs and minicamp, but when Richardson does return, he’ll have to make up ground quickly with him having fewer reps and opportunities overall.
